I for one never had any serious battery issues with rotateme. If it's left running overnight with 100% battery initially, in the morning the battery is in around 90%. I don't think that's a big deal.
Anyway this is a BETA app, from one single developer in his own free time, who doesn't even own a N95 for real time testing (he borrows one for testing as he writes in his site). Plus that the application supports multiple phones and perhaps there are issues with other models.

We wait forever from the giant Nokia to release a new firmware that fixes real bugs in a very expensive phone, so we shouldn't feel robbed by a small donation to a developer for an app that shows off our fancy N95.

Internal memory is 147Mb, that's more than enough for many many apps. I have all my apps (around 30) and all the frequently accessed data (contacts, messages, ringtones etc) installed in the internal memory and I have still 60Mb free. The internal memory has nothing to do with the RAM.
I leave the memory card only for rarely used data, maps & media.

Accessing the memory card continuously it does drain the memory much faster. And I suspect that higher capacity cards accelerate the rhythm.

AT LAST, QUOTE by samir himself ... Here it is the beta 2 is over.
Tonight I made a final visual test with the webcam maitre.artificier, and I send (and thus between 22h and 00h)

News:
- Decreased battery consumption
- Automatic startup
- Stop the rotation during a call
A rotation - a little more sensitive (ca will really do that when large applications will be open)
The key menu right enables the application back plan (and more than close)
